The Beckham Scion’s Paradox: Luxury, Legality, and the Public Gaze

There’s something almost Shakespearean about the way Romeo Beckham’s life unfolds in the public eye. The 23-year-old, son of football legend David Beckham and fashion icon Victoria Beckham, seems perpetually caught between the idyllic and the imperfect—a tension that was on full display this past weekend. Fresh off a legal skirmish, Romeo was photographed enjoying a gourmet picnic in Regent’s Park with his girlfriend, Kim Turnbull. It’s a scene that, on the surface, screams aspirational. But if you take a step back and think about it, it’s also a masterclass in the contradictions of celebrity culture.

The Picnic: A Study in Contrasts

Let’s start with the picnic itself. Harrods, luxury snacks, a bulldog in tow—it’s the kind of tableau that Instagram was made for. Personally, I think what makes this particularly fascinating is how it juxtaposes with Romeo’s recent legal troubles. Just hours earlier, he was convicted of using his phone while driving a Porsche 911, fined £440, and slapped with penalty points. Here’s a man who, in the span of a day, went from being a poster child for reckless privilege to embodying the carefree elite. It’s a narrative arc that feels almost too on-the-nose, like a screenwriter’s attempt to capture the duality of modern fame.

The Legal Brush: More Than Meets the Eye

Romeo’s conviction is worth unpacking further. Caught scrolling on his phone with both hands, with an unrestrained dog in the passenger seat, the incident feels like a snapshot of entitlement. In my opinion, this isn’t just about breaking the law—it’s about the optics. Here’s a young man with every privilege imaginable, yet he’s still making choices that put himself and others at risk.
